An Iarmhí, Leinster, Ireland

Overview

An Iarmhí, also known as County Westmeath, is a picturesque region in central Ireland comprising lively towns, tranquil lakes, and scenic countryside. The area offers a blend of traditional Irish culture, historic sites, and modern amenities, making it ideal for relaxed explorations.

Best Time to Visit

May-September for mild weather and local festivals.

Local Tips

A car is useful for exploring the countryside and smaller villages. Many attractions operate limited hours on Sundays, so plan ahead.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ping 10% in restaurants is appreciated but not obligatory. Casual dress is common, and a friendly greeting is standard in pubs and shops.

Safety Warnings

Generally very safe, but take usual precautions at night in town centers and look out for narrow rural roads when driving.

Hidden Gems

Visit Belvedere House and Gardens, Lough Ennell for peaceful lakeside walks, and the Dún na Sí Amenity & Heritage Park near Moate.
